Open
Bug 1647456
Opened 4 years ago
Updated 4 months ago
The "Never Allow" button from the screen sharing permission door-hanger drop-down is improperly positioned on Linux
Categories
(Firefox :: Site Permissions, defect, P5)
Tracking
()
NEW
People
(Reporter: danibodea, Unassigned)
References
(Blocks 2 open bugs)
Details
Attachments
(1 file)
572.56 KB,
image/jpeg
|
Details |
Note
- When the user clicks a WebRTC web-app's screen-share start button, the screen-share permission door-hanger is displayed and the drop-down button area is not properly shown. The drop-down button is missing a parting line on the right of the arrow, just like it has one on its left.
Affected versions
- Nightly v79.0a1
- Beta v78.0b9
- Release v77.0.1
Affected platforms
- This issue occurs on the Linux platform.
- This issue does not occur on Windows or Mac OS.
Preconditions
- Se the following precondidions:
- privacy.webrtc.allowSilencingNotifications = true
- privacy.webrtc.legacyGlobalIndicator = false
Steps to reproduce
- Engage in a WebRTC conference.
- Allow the microphone and camera permission door-hangers.
- Click on the web-apps's button to start screen sharing.
- Click the "down arrow" drop-down button from the right of the "Not Now" button.
Expected result
- The "Never Allow" button is properly positioned.
Actual result
- The "Never Allow" button is improperly properly positioned.
Regression range
- This issue only occurs after the newly implemented design of the screen-sharing permission door-hanger in FX77.
Additional notes
- Please note that this "Never Allow" button also has an incompatible "pointy" design compared to the rounded corners of the permission door-hanger on Mac OS. Please let me know if a separate bug should be logged for this.
Updated•4 years ago
|
Priority: -- → P5
Updated•4 years ago
|
status-firefox-esr68:
disabled → ---
Reporter | ||
Updated•4 years ago
|
Thank you so much for helpfull
You need to log in
before you can comment on or make changes to this bug.
Description
•